Diabetic Yellow Cake and Fluffy Frosting

Time to Prepare this Recipe 65 minutes Prep: 30 minutes Cook: 35 minutes
Calories Per Serving and Nutrition Information 182 calories per serving view nutrition facts
# of servings this recipe makes 16 servings suggest servings

Ingredients

yellow cake
2 cup cake flour
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/3 cup sugar substitute
3 tablespoon buttermilk, powdered
3/4 cup water room temp
1/3 cup vegetable oil
1/4 cup sugar substitute
2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 cup liquid egg substitute room temp
1/4 cup margarine room temp
fluffy frosting
1/2 cup sugar
2 tablespoon water
2 package sugar substitute sweet'n'low
2 large egg whites
1/4 teaspoon cream of tartar
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ract

Directions

Yellow Cake place dry ingredients in mixer bowl and mix at low speed to blend well. combine 3/4 cup water, oil, sweetener,vanilla and egg substitute and mix with fork to blend.

add margarine to flour mixture along with liquid mixture and mix with a spoon only until well blended.spread evenly in a 9 inch square pan whick has been greased with margarine.

bake 30-35 minutes at 375 f or until cake tester comes out clean and the cake pulls away from the sides of the pan.

cool to room temperature and cut 4x4 to yield 16 equal servings.

Fluffy Frosting:

combine sufgar, water,sweet'n'low egg whites and cream of tartar in top of a double boiler and beat at high spped for 1 minute.

set over simmering water in the bottom of the double boiler.

continue to beat at high speed for 4-5 minutes or until soft peaks form.

remove from heat.

add vanilla to frosting and continue to beat at high speed 1-2 minutes or until thick enough to spread on a cooled cake.

this is enough frosting for a 2-layer or 9 inch square cake.
